Rarely use it. It's more of a novelty to me than anything else. I find it as distractive as looking at the gages. Your eyes still have to focus on the display in same matter as they do when looking at the cluster. You still drive on peripheral vision for that moment. Going into a corner my bottom is much better at judging the speed than window display that has a noticeable lag in showing actual speed. How many of you quickly stopped the car and noticed the display still reads 2 or 3 MPH for a second after. The cluster is actually more precise and faster to read, for me at least. I'm glad I have it but would not miss it if it disappeared tomorrow. Just my honest opinion, yours may vary
